Learning to read requires constant practice. That’s why it’s best for kids to start practicing reading with their parents so they can get acquainted with the nuances of reading. If kids don’t want to read to themselves, they can practice reading out loud to others.

That’s why a 4-year-old girl named Abby Merryn reads a bedtime story to her cat Bailey. Bailey sits in her lap and listens as she reads out loud. This gives Abby a chance to practice her reading and entertain her cat at the same time, which is a double win for everyone.
